GENERAL DESCRIPTION

The LN-23P is an Arc Voltage powered, lightweight, portable wire feed unit which includes calibrated wire speed control, voltage control, and wire drive with an enclosed 14 lb. wire reel, analog voltmeter and various input control and electrode cables.

The LN-23P was designed specifically for Innershield pipe welding, but, with the proper electrode, can be uti- lized for general purpose welding. The machine is internallly connected for negative polarity (DC-). It will feed .068 or 5/64 Innershield wire using one of several different gun cable assemblies. It is designed to be used with any Lincoln constant voltage (CV) power source that is suited to the operating range of those wires.

Other features include a Wire Speed Reduction Switch and a trigger interlock circuit which will be discussed in more detail.

INPUT POWER CIRCUIT

The DC arc voltage from the power source is applied to the LN-23P by way of the electrode cable (-)and the Work Sensing Lead (+). . Typically the work connection is through the control cable of the K350 Adapter. If no adapter is used the connection is through the power source. The voltage is then coupled to the Control Board at lead 67 and 521.

The electrode circuit (lead #67) is routed out of the board (lead #567) to the 3.5 amp circuit breaker and back to the board (lead 567A). The Circuit Breaker provides protection for the board from motor overload. Leads 567 and 521 are routed through the Control Board to the Voltmeter. See Figure E.2.
